Sentencing Distribution

Distribution metrics from 879 indexed USSC sentences. Departure rates indicate how often sentences fell outside the calculated guideline range.

Sentencing distribution from USSC FY14-23 datafiles
MetricValue
Median sentence33.0 mo
Mean sentence48.0 mo
Interquartile range (P25 — P75)13.0 mo 63.0 mo
Downward departure rate39.0%
Upward departure rate2.0%

Offense Mix

Top offense categories among indexed sentences. A judge's offense mix reflects the docket they were assigned, not their personal selection.

  • drug trafficking179 (20.4%)
  • prison162 (18.4%)
  • extortion racketeering158 (18.0%)
  • gambling137 (15.6%)
  • burglary41 (4.7%)
  • fraud20 (2.3%)
  • murder20 (2.3%)
  • stalking harassing16 (1.8%)
